ACADEMIC CALENDAR
Semester/term begin dates: in mid-August.
Calendar system: semester system (two terms comprise academic year)
Month(s) in which new student orientation is held: Orientation for new students held in August and January.

ACADEMIC EXPERIENCE
Majors with the highest enrollment: biology, business administration, psychology
Majors with the lowest enrollment: chemistry, mathematics, physics
Student:Faculty ratio: 16:1
Total faculty: 24 men, 27 women, 51 total
Full-time faculty: 19 men, 13 women, 32 total
Part-time faculty: 2 men, 3 women, 5 total

REQUIRED UNDERGRADUATE CURRICULUM
General education/core curriculum is required: yes
Minor requirements: not required for graduation
Physical education is required: yes
There are religious requirements for graduation: no
Minimum GPA required to graduate: 2.0

PROGRAMS OFFERED
Special programs offered:
double majors, dual degrees, independent study, internships
Minors and other miscellaneous programs offered:
Minors offered in accounting emphasis, biology education, chemistry education, economics emphasis, English education, English/journalism emphasis, French education, history education, history/pre law emphasis, management emphasis, mathematics education, and music (p-12) education.
Preprofessional programs offered:
pre-law, pre-medicine, pre-veterinary science, pre-dentistry, Pre Allied Health
Education certifications:
secondary
Cooperative education programs:
engineering, health professions, natural science
Graduate schools/programs are offered: no
Qualified undergraduates may take graduate-level classes: no
Domestic off-campus semester-away programs: Dauphin Island Sea Lab
Other special or unique academic programs:
Minority Biomedical Research Support Program (MBRS) provides students the opportunity to engage in biomedical research year round. They assist investigators, receive a salary and course credit. The MARC U*STAR Program fosters research in basic medical, biological, preclinical, and related natural and behavioral sciences. Talladega students have conducted summer research at Purdue, U.C. Berkley, Sloan Kettering, Univ. of Fla., Atlanta Univ., UAB, Univ. of Rochester, and MIT
Army ROTC: offered off-campus Jacksonville State University
